What is End-to-End Encryption?

End-to-end encryption means that your message is encrypted (or scrambled) on your device — like your phone or computer — and stays encrypted until it reaches the recipient’s device. This is different from regular email encryption, where messages might be decrypted and readable by the email service provider (like Google) at some point during transmission.

Imagine you're writing a letter and putting it in a special envelope that only you can open. Even if someone else gets hold of the envelope, they can’t read the letter inside unless they have the key — which only you and the recipient have.

How Does It Work?

When you send an encrypted email, your device uses a key to scramble the message. The recipient's device then uses a matching key to unscramble it. These keys are generated using a mathematical process that makes them nearly impossible to guess or crack.

Here’s a simple analogy: Think of encryption like a secret code. You and your friend agree on a secret code, and when you send a message, you encode it using that code. Only your friend, who knows the code, can decode it. In the digital world, the code is much more complex and uses advanced math.

Google uses a system called public-key cryptography, which is a bit like having two keys — one to lock a message (public key) and one to unlock it (private key). The public key is shared with others, but the private key is kept secret.

Why Does It Matter?

End-to-end encryption is important because it protects your privacy. It makes sure that only you and the person you're communicating with can read your messages. This is especially important for sensitive information like financial data, medical records, or personal conversations.

Before Gmail had this feature on mobile, people using the Gmail app on their phones couldn’t be sure that their messages were fully protected. Now, with the mobile release, users can be confident that their emails are secure, no matter where they are or what device they're using.

It also helps protect against hackers, government surveillance, and other threats that might try to access your messages. It’s like having a secure, private conversation even in a crowded room.
